User Image

Michael Johnson

Front-End Developer
Mijoz BahosiSharhlar yo‘q

Tajriba va ko‘nikmalar

Senior Front-End Developer @TechCorp (Jan 2021 – Present):

  • Led migration from AngularJS to React/Next.js, reducing bundle size by 35% and improving first-paint time by 40%.

  • Architected a shared component library with Storybook, TypeScript, and Tailwind CSS; onboarded 8+ teams and cut new-component dev time by 60%.

  • Implemented code-splitting, lazy loading, ARIA roles, and keyboard navigation, achieving 90+ Lighthouse scores and WCAG AA accessibility compliance.

Front-End Engineer @WebSolutions (Jun 2019 – Dec 2020):

  • Built a headless e-commerce storefront with Next.js and GraphQL; collaborated on A/B tests that boosted conversions by 15%.

  • Established CI/CD pipelines using GitHub Actions and Jest/React Testing Library; increased test coverage from 20% to 75% in six months.

Junior Developer @StartupHub (Aug 2017 – May 2019):

  • Developed responsive landing pages and admin panels in vanilla JavaScript, SCSS, and Tailwind CSS.

  • Translated Figma mockups into pixel-perfect UIs and optimized images/assets, cutting overall page weight by 50%.

Ko‘nikmalar

ReactNext.jsTypeScriptTailwind CSSSass / SCSSJestGraphQLAngularPostgreSQLHTML5CSS3FigmaGitLab CI/CDGitHub ActionsWCAG 2.1